Laparoscopic surgery is scheduled for a client diagnosed with appendicitis. Which of the following may be a result of laparoscopic surgery? (Select all that apply.)
1. No risk of infection
2. Less pain
3. Faster recovery times
4. Maybe more complications
5. Shorter hospital stays
6. Better visualization of the abdominal organs
2, 3, 5
Laparoscopic surgery has less pain and faster recovery times. There are fewer complications, less bleeding, and less risk of infection so the client has a shorter hospital stay. A risk of infection is present with all surgical procedures. Laparoscopic surgery does not cause a better visualization of the abdominal organs.
